Tips for Extending Apple Watch Battery Life Before Replacement

apple watch

When faced with persistent battery issues on your Apple Watch, there are several strategies you can employ to extend its battery life before considering a replacement. Firstly, optimize your watch’s settings by enabling Power Saving Mode, which reduces the brightness of the screen and disables features like Heart Rate and Wallet access until the mode is turned off. Additionally, customizing the complications on your watch face can help prioritize the data you need most, thereby reducing unnecessary interactions that drain the battery. It’s also wise to manage notifications; by adjusting these in both the Watch and iPhone settings, you can limit interruptions and conserve power.

Another tip for enhancing your Apple Watch’s battery longevity is to keep software up to date. Regular updates often include performance improvements and bug fixes that can affect battery life positively. Furthermore, consider reducing the frequency of your workouts in the Activity app or using the Apple Watch exclusively for non-GPS activities, as continuous GPS tracking can be a significant drain on the battery. Lastly, ensuring that your watch’s firmware is current can also play a role in maintaining optimal battery performance. If, after these adjustments, your Apple Watch still struggles to hold a charge, it might be time to look into replacing the battery at an authorized service provider or consider other repair options to resolve the issue.

Step-by-Step Guide to Replace Apple Watch Battery Safely at Home

apple watch

When your Apple Watch’s battery life starts to wane, tackling the issue at home can be both cost-effective and empowering. To safely replace the battery of your Apple Watch, adhere to a step-by-step guide that ensures precision and safety throughout the process. Begin by gathering the necessary tools: a suitable opening tool, a tri-point screwdriver set with various sizes, suction cups for lifting the screen, a spudger for gently prying components apart, and a clean, static-free mat to place your watch parts.

Before proceeding, back up your Apple Watch data through the paired iPhone or using iCloud, ensuring that your personal information and settings are preserved. Power down your Apple Watch and remove the band. Carefully use the opening tool to pry open the case at the antenna corner, taking care not to exert too much force and risk damaging the device. Once the screen is detached, peel off the adhesive and set the display aside, face down on the static-free mat. Continue by removing the eight screws securing the battery cover, and gently lift the cover away from the watch body. Now, disconnect the battery connector, and using the spudger, carefully slide it under the battery to loosen it from its housing without causing any lithium leaks. Remove the old battery and prepare the new one by connecting it, ensuring that it’s properly aligned and seated before reassembling the battery cover. Reattach the screws and place the display back onto the body, using suction cups to align it correctly before pressing down gently around the edges to ensure a secure fit. Power on your Apple Watch to confirm functionality, and if everything is in order, proceed with reattaching the band. Remember, handling lithium batteries requires caution; if at any point you feel uncomfortable or unsure, it’s best to seek professional assistance.

Maximizing Battery Health and Performance with Maintenance Tips Post-Replacement

apple watch

Regular maintenance is key to maximizing the health and performance of your Apple Watch battery after replacement. To maintain optimal battery efficiency, it’s advisable to keep your watch software up-to-date. Updates often include improvements for power consumption and can address bugs that might drain your battery prematurely. Additionally, customize your watch face to a simple design with minimal complications, as these can drain power over time. Activate the Power Saving Mode in your Apple Watch settings; this feature reduces screen brightness, disables raise-to-wake, and limits background refresh to conserve energy when needed.

Monitoring your battery usage can also help prolong its life. Use the Battery section in the Apple Watch app on your iPhone to track which apps are using the most power. Close any apps that you’re not using and consider reducing the frequency of activities that consume more battery, such as workouts or continuous heart rate monitoring. Optimal charging habits are equally important. Charge your Apple Watch regularly and consistently, rather than letting the battery discharge completely before recharging. This helps to calibrate the battery’s chemistry and can prevent unnecessary strain on the cell.
